CHRISTIANSBURG, Va. – Senior Nathan Lile continued his winning ways Saturday, taking home the top times in three events this weekend at the Virginia Tech/UMBC Tri-Meet, held at the Christiansburg Aquatic Center in Christiansburg, Va.
The Gardner-Webb men's and women's swim teams both went 0-2 this weekend, facing stiff competition in ACC power and nationally ranked #28 Virginia Tech men's team and #25 ranked women's team as well as defending CCSA conference winners UMBC men's team and defending America East Conference champs UMBC women's team.
Lile started off Saturday with a win in the 50 free with a time of 20.74. The Waynesville, N.C. native followed with a win in the 100 free, timing in at 46.05, and topped off his day with a win in the 100 fly with a time of 50.11.
Lile also aided in the Runnin' Bulldogs third-place finish in the 200 medley relay along with junior Connor Bos, freshman Jake Ennis, and sophomore Tyler Gomez with a time of 1:33.71.
Senior Luke Denman had a noteworthy finish coming in third in the 1,000 free, timing in at 9:42.61 just a little over three seconds behind the event winner.
The Gardner-Webb men came in fourth-place in the 400 medley relay with a team of Bos, sophomores Hal McKay, Cameron Pou, and freshman Josh Clarke.
Clarke individually placed well in the 200 back finishing fifth (1:54.50), while Bos placed sixth in the 100 back (52.21) and seventh in the 200 back (1:57.69)
The Gardner-Webb women enjoyed strong performances this weekend as well, as Giorgie Graves placed second in the 100 fly with a time of 57.23, while sophomore Lili Toth earned third-place finishes in the 100 and 200 back (58.62; 2:23.48).
Freshman Whitney Peters and Tessa Walsh each enjoyed fourth-place finishes this weekend. Peters paced the Runnin' Bulldog women in the 200 back (2:24.18) and Walsh led GWU in the women's 200 fly (2:08.55), followed closely by sophomore London Schumacher (2:08.63).
Sophomore Lauren Oglesby also had a strong showing for Garnder-Webb in the 1,000 free posting a time of 10:29.18 finishing fourth overall.
The Runnin' Bulldogs will return to action next Saturday, November 7 where the men will face off against East Carolina University and the women's team will compete against ECU and Campbell University.
